Frédéric Chopin (1810-1849):
From Deux Nocturnes (1836/37):
No. 1 in B major, Andante sostenuto
Youra Guller, piano
Recorded in 1956
Youra Guller was born in Marseille in 1895. A child of Russian-Romanian parentage, Guller began piano studies at the age of 5. Guller performed in recitals and then enrolled at the Paris
Conservatory at the age of 9. It was there that she worked with Isidor Philipp. Around World War II, a period of illness forced her to slow down. By the 1960s, Guller had resumed performing, making
her New York debut in 1971. Guller died in Paris in 1981.
